RS PRO Oscilloscope
The RS PRO 50MHz analogue oscilloscope has a built-in 6-digit frequency counter, cursor and numerical readouts, making waveform observation and measurement fast and accurate. It has 2 analogue channels. Set-up saves/recall enable regular set-up to be recalled for ease-of-use and production test applications. Elusive signal details can be revealed using the ALTMAG function to magnify signals (x5, x10x 30).
A digital storage oscilloscope needs to digitally sample a signal before that signal can be displayed. An analogue oscilloscope displays the signal in real-time, with less risk of modifying any part of the original signal. Its ability to measure waveform intensity makes the analogue oscilloscope an instrument of choice in some fields e. G. TV and video.
